Both demo versions are not that big at all, compared to giant whoppers such as Absynth3's or Cube2's demo versions.

Dopplemangler is about 7Mb and Cameleon about 5Mb, so they'll take a while on dialup but the cost is pretty low if you're going to invest in a synth like either of these two.

I really think that you can't compare these two on paper (or screen, rather!), and acoustically they are remarkably different products. Really worth checking out the demo mp3s and demo versions.

the Cam performance can be Saved as a wave file (through the host) that can be any (practical) length (because of time line morphing), right?
Yes - any VSTi instruments output can be recorded down to a WAV file, and there is no restriction on length in this regard.
The TUN library looks to be as extensive as the Scala library, but I would bet money that they don't have my Hydrogen scale (based upon the Balmer (spectral) lines of elemental hydrogen). But the TUN website probably has the method to contruct your own temperment into a .tun file (like Scala does).
Scala allows you to export files as .tun too - so if you want you can use the Hydrogen scale! More info on Scala here:

A few more comments from an additive synth enthusiast, in case they're helpful.

First, I wonder if you've misinterpreted Dave's "soup" comment: I don't think he was saying that morphing among 5 or more sources will inevitably produce murky results ("soup" in a derogatory sense). I think he was saying you might get diminishing returns if you're intent on processing source material through several *stages* of spectral manipulation (first through one additive resynthesis device, then another, then a vocoder, or something along those lines...).

Second, I'm a big believer in economy when it comes to building a collection of softsynths -- my personal approach is to acquire a few versatile tools and really learn them inside out. Nevertheless, having been a happy user of Cameleon for many months now, I've recently purchased the other major cross-platform additive synth (VirSyn's CUBE 2). It's just a matter of my finding, after time spent with the demo, that I get a lot of new functionality by having this new item sitting alongside Cameleon in my arsenal.

Finally, in case you find it helpful, here's a few comments on strengths (and to some extent weaknesses) of the two synths. (I realize CUBE may not be on your "short list", although you should at least check it out IMO).

CAMELEON

Relatively easy to build harmonic profiles from scratch, and with full control over the way these profiles evolve over time. Similarly, full and indepent control over a filtered noise profile (although frustratingly the noise source lacks high frequency content due to an apparent design oversight that will probably be corrected in due time...).

Resynthesis of audio files is optimized for a certain kind of material: sounds dominated by a single, stable pitch. With the right source material, resynthesis results are very realistic and you benefit from the multiple zones and dual velocity layers that are unique to Cameleon. The quality of resynthesis results drops off pretty drastically for other types of sounds -- you might get something interesting, but it's pretty hit-or-miss.

Importing bitmaps may seem arcane, but it quickly becomes intuitive and is actually the best way to design certain kinds of sounds from scratch.

One of the best features of the overall design is that no matter what the origin of your material -- resynthesis of a sound file, interpretation of a bitmap, or profiles created internally -- the end result behaves identically. So you can resynthesize a plucked string and then strip out the even partials from the tail of the decay, or add a touch of detuning to one portion of an evolving sound, etc. Two limitations go hand-in-hand with this strength (and it's a good trade-off most of the time): Cameleon only handles 64 partials, which puts certain sounds out of reach; and the time evolution of these partials has to be captured within 128 breakpoints -- which is a lot to be able to manipulate individually at the editing stage, but which is too coarse a resolution to capture all the nuances of a line of spoken text or a drum loop or such.

Finally, Cameleon has a lot of conventional "subtractive" architecture sitting beyond the additive stage. A formant filter (well, that's unconventional!), a multimode filter, effects processing, and so on. I don't think the quality of these components is uniformly as high as what you'd find on a good subtractive synth, but they still give you lots of ways to make quick refinements to your sound.

(I won't comment much on the morphing capabilities because this feature is equally strong in both of the synths, although Cameleon has the benefit of more preset morphing paths plus some clever third-party utilities for making your own.)

CUBE 2

Well, I know it less well, since I just purchased it; but I've spent a lot of time with the demo leading up to my decision to purchase. With CUBE, I've gained:

More partials, which makes a difference in plenty of sounds built from scratch and in many cases of resynthesis. An unlimited (or virtually so) number of resynthesis windows, with settable resolution, which lets you optimize the process for different kinds of source material: speech remains intelligible, drum loops retain body and punchiness. Furthermore, envelope stages seem faster, so plucked sounds (even those built from scratch) have a "snap" that's hard to achieve in Cameleon.

The ability to move around the timeline of resynthesized material, creating stutters in the attack or reversing a portion of the middle. To do this in Cameleon would require an unrealistic amount of cutting and pasting individual breakpoints. On the other hand, in Cameleon the individual breakpoints *are* there for whatever amount of cutting/pasting/dragging you feel like performing, whereas in Cube all this detail (more detail than Cameleon tends to capture) remains behind the scenes.

There's less "subtractive" processing available in CUBE. And there are other differences that matter but shouldn't be portrayed as stronger in one, weaker in the other. For instance, formant filtering comes AFTER the morphing process in Cameleon -- so everything passes through the same formant structure; in CUBE, each of the for morphable elements has its own formant filter, and you get lots of control over the evolution of the formant peaks during morphing. Each approach has advantages.
